    • PURPOSE:To provide a device which can effectively cool a steel strip of a relatively low temp. without providing rubbing grazes to the surface and with easy temp. control by supporting afloat the approximately horizontally traveling steel strip with the fluid pressure of cooling water. CONSTITUTION:Floaters 2 are successively provided at proper intervals along the traveling direction of the steel strip 1 which is subjected to annealing, holding, quick cooling and overaging treatments in a continuous annealing furnace and is then drawn out of the furnace after cooling to about 250-200 deg.C so as to face the bottom surface of the steel strip. Slit nozzles 4 opened to incline respectively inward are provided at both ends in the longitudinal direction on the top surface of headers 3 constituting the bodies of the floaters 2 and baffle plates 5 are juxtaposed with the top surface the headers 3. Pressure water is supplied from supply pipes 6 to the headers 3. The steel strip 1 is going to sag by the own weight but the jets of the cooling water ejected in the crossing directions from the nozzles 4, 4 are forced between the top surfaces of the headers 3 and the bottom surface of the steel strip 1 and the static pressure of the fluid is generated therebetween. As a result, the steel strip 1 is supported afloat and is effectively cooled.

    • PURPOSE:To decrease the excessive thrust force acting on work rolls by providing power transmission devices which permit the movement of the work rolls in their axial direction in place of thrust bearing devices for the work rolls of a roll cross rolling mill. CONSTITUTION:A paired cross system is made into the construction wherein the thrusts of upper and lower work rolls 1, 2 are not supported. Power transmission devices 5, 6 which transmit torque and are adjustable in length, for example, splined shafts which absorb the axial movement of the work rolls, are provided. The upper work roll 1 and a backup roll 3 as well as the lower work roll 2 and a backup roll 4 are held in the positions where the axial centers are in parallel with each other and in this state the axial centers of the upper and lower paired rolls are crossed within the horizontal plane, and a plate material is rolled with such rolls. If relative slips are to arise in the axial direction between the work rolls and the plate, the rolls 1, 2 move axially so as not to apply any relative slip on the plate W.
